Hi! Where do I post about confusing translations?

Just in case, I will post them here.

1- When in English says "No Indexes are available" in Spanish says "No hay índices disponibles" . It should say "No hay indexación disponible". The word "índices" has another meaning and it is very confusing.

Translation.jpg


2- Helper Number

"Helper Number" was translated "Número de Ayudante". It should say something like "Número para recibir ayuda". The current translation means the opposite. "Ayudante " is the person giving help, not receiving it. And the first sentence in the paragraph doesn't make sense.


Permissions.jpg


We considerer these two cases really important.
